PAX A Series

To connect PAX A Series to the local Wi-Fi:

  1. Tap the screen to access the Main Menu.

  2. Select Settings from the Main Menu.

  3. Enter the password provided to you in the Settings Password field.

  4. Go to Wi-Fi Settings.

  5. Turn on Wi-Fi.

  6. Select your local Wi-Fi network from the list of available networks.

Dejavoo Z Line

To connect Dejavoo Z Line to the local Wi-Fi:

  1. Tap the screen to view the home display.

  2. Select Menu from the home screen.

  3. Select Utility from the menu.

  4. Enter the password in the Manager Password field (for example, 1234).

  5. Go to Wi-Fi Settings.

  6. Select Communications > Local Params > Wi-Fi.

  7. Select Scan Network.

  8. Select your local Wi-Fi network from the list.

  9. Select Connect.

  10. Click OK to confirm and connect.

Dejavoo QD Line

To connect Dejavoo QD Line to the local Wi-Fi:

  1. Turn on the device by pressing and holding the Power button.

  2. Select Settings from the menu.

  3. Enter the password in the Manager Password field (for example, 1234).

  4. Select Wi-Fi Settings.

  5. Turn on Wi-Fi.

  6. Select your local Wi-Fi network from the list.

  7. Enter the password of your Wi-Fi network.

  8. Select Connect.
